Prof. Kobby Mensah Appointed CEO of Ghana Tourism Development Company

President John Dramani Mahama has appointed Professor Kobby Mensah as the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of the Ghana Tourism Development Company Limited.

Prof. Mensah, a distinguished tourism marketing expert and Associate Professor at the University of Ghana Business School (UGBS), is expected to bring his extensive academic and industry experience to his new role.

A Leader in Tourism Marketing

With a career dedicated to integrating academia with industry, Prof. Mensah has played a crucial role in shaping Ghana’s tourism landscape. He spearheaded the Destination Legon Tourism Marketing Exhibition, a key initiative that merges theoretical knowledge with practical applications in tourism marketing.

His appointment is expected to strengthen Ghana’s tourism sector by enhancing strategic planning, improving marketing efforts, and positioning the country as a top travel destination in Africa and beyond.
